Model Overview

Aratako/Mistral-Nemo-12B-RP is a 12 billion parameter model developed by Aratako, built upon the mistralai/Mistral-Nemo-Instruct-2407 base model. Its primary distinction lies in its specialized fine-tuning for role-playing applications, enabling it to generate character-consistent responses within defined scenarios.

Key Capabilities

  • Specialized Role-Playing: Designed to embody specific characters and engage in contextual dialogues based on detailed system prompts.
  • Extended Context Handling: Supports a substantial context length of 32768 tokens, allowing for complex and prolonged role-play interactions.
  • Chat Template Adherence: Utilizes a specific chat template (<|im_start|>system, <|im_start|>user, <|im_start|>assistant) for structured input and output, facilitating consistent character portrayal.

Recommended Usage

This model is ideal for developers and creators looking to implement AI-driven role-play experiences. Users should provide comprehensive character settings, dialogue situations, and world-building details within the system prompt to guide the model's responses. Examples provided demonstrate its use with ollama and vLLM, showcasing how to set up detailed role-play scenarios and generate varied character outputs. It is suggested to use lower temperatures (e.g., 0.3) for more consistent and focused role-play generation, as recommended for its base model.
